Job Description
About this
Opportunity:
As a Senior Staff Software Engineer, you will utilize your advanced professional expertise and experience to enhance and maintain the software products developed by Summit Wealth Systems. You will operate as an AI-native engineer, having fully integrated AI tools and workflows into how you think, build, and ship — treating AI as a core force multiplier rather than an optional add-on. As we continue to evolve and live our Orion values, we are looking for someone to grow with us.For External Candidates:
Candidates must work in-office at one of the following locations for at least 3 days per week: Omaha, NE; Jacksonville, FL; Lehi, UT. In this role, you'll get to: Champion a culture of continuous learning and growth within the team, modeling curiosity and adaptability in the face of new challenges and technologies Develop and maintain high impact product features Create and design solutions for new features, subsystems, modules, systems or platforms that may be specific or cross-cutting in nature Guide fellow team members in the code review process Guide and provide clarity for fellow team members in delivering quality solutions Ensure application quality by testing integrated features as well as writing test automation where appropriate Ensure application safety by following secure coding best practices Troubleshoot, diagnose, and fix product defects Maintains a deep and intrinsic understanding of business use cases and objectives Actively maintain a self-paced learning regimen to feed professional curiosity, with particular attention to the rapidly evolving AI tooling and capabilities landscape Leverage AI tools and workflows throughout the development process — from ideation and architecture exploration to coding, debugging, testing, and code review — to accelerate delivery and improve quality Evaluate and introduce emerging AI-powered tools and practices to the team, helping establish shared standards for effective AI-assisted development Utilize source control to effectively manage delivery of work Understand and operate the full lifecycle of the software platform, from coding to delivery and observation in production Learn and adhere to team and company processes, standards, and procedures Actively develop and maintain working relationships with team and department members Participate in the full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C) Maintain and nurture an opportunistic mindset — proactively identifying ways to improve processes, tools, and outcomes rather than waiting for direction Move fast while maintaining the company's integrity and position in the marketplace Leads from the front lines in helping team to keep consistently delivering We're looking for talent who: Has deep knowledge of modern JavaScript or TypeScript using NodeJS Has deep knowledge of the NodeJS ecosystem, including community idioms, popular packages, design patterns, documentation, internal workings and quirks Understands React and related front-end libraries to create rich user experiences, keeping an eye on the changing ecosystem for opportunities and challenges Has a working understanding of the web platform, and a strong understanding of the capabilities of web browsers and their role in relation to back-end software Has knowledge of token-based AuthZ systems like OpenID-Connect and OAuth2 Has knowledge of the role of cryptography and certificates in modern application development Has knowledge of the workings of computer networking, the OSI model, and the domain name system Has an understanding of how to use CSS to style the front-end, including upcoming features and their adoption Has knowledge of troubleshooting and debugging in all applicable contexts (front-end, back-end, database, platform) Has an advanced knowledge of relational database technology (SQL), including transactional and analytical schema design, indexing, with a deep understanding of MySQL specifically. Comparative knowledge of other database technologies Has understanding of common data lake and data processing technologies Has expertise and the ability to quickly and deeply understand Amazon Web Services (AWS) technologies such as: RDS, Lambda, SQS, SNS, SES, S3, API Gateway, CloudFront, EventBridge Has kn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and how to effectively develop and create them Has day to day mastery of git for source control, as well as history and release management Has familiarity with SDLC processes and systems, with the ability to guide them and provide constructive feedback Has intrapersonal skills necessary for working in a team environment, including the development of working relationships and professional networking Has wide understanding of various application architecture patterns Has knowledge of a variety design patterns and development principles (likeSOLID, DDD, CQRS
) Has proficiency with AI-assisted development t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Cursor, Claude, or similar) as an integrated part of daily coding workflows — not as a novelty, but as a natural extension of how work gets done Guides fellow team members in effective adoption and use of AI tools, raising the overall productivity floor of the team Has a minimum of a high school diploma or equivalent Has a minimum of 15 years of experience Owns and manages relationships with stakeholders directly and works effectively with people at all levels in an organization #LI-AP1 #LI-Onsite #LI-Hybrid Salary Range:
$140,935.00 - $226,905.00 The pay listed in this posting indicates the estimated pay at the time of this posting; however, may vary depending on geographic location,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. In addition, Orion offers a competitive benefits package which includes health, dental, vision, and disability coverage on day one, 401(k) plan with employer match, paid parental leave, pet benefits including pawternity leave and pet insurance, student loan repayment and more.
